Configurations

Bunk beds are available in a variety of configurations and can be the perfect solution for bedrooms of all sizes. They are ideal for shared rooms like youth hostels, ships or military barracks as well as student dormitories, as well as homes with limited space or if you want to save money on extra furniture.

A twin over twin bunk is among the most popular styles of bunk beds. It is comprised of two twin sized beds stacked up. This is a cost-effective and visually appealing arrangement for sleeping, particularly if your kids bedroom furniture are close in age.

A bunk bed with a L shape is a different style that is popular. This configuration allows for more functionality to be squeezed into the space while also making the top bunk easier to reach.

The L-shaped layout is especially beneficial when there's a lot of floor space available but not much ceiling height. This is an excellent option for kids who like to read or play games in their rooms, or want to share a room with their friends.

Consider an L-shaped loft with the option of a desk underneath in the event that your child is in school. This design can be incorporated into the space of a twin or full bed, and includes side-loaded and front-loaded drawers to store items.

Some L-shaped bunks come with an trundle mattress with a pull-out that can expand into an entire bed if needed. Trundle beds are usually concealed in a drawer beneath the bunk bed, but they can also be found in separate sets.

This design is great for older children who are ready to move up from their cribs to larger beds. It also works well for children younger than them. The toddler's bunk bed/crib has a sturdy safety rail along with shelving and an easy stairs to the top bunk.

Safety

It is possible to save space by using a bunk bed, but there are also certain risks you should be aware of. There are a variety of ways to keep your kids safe in their bunk bed.

Talk to your child about safety concerns with bunk beds. This will allow your child to learn a healthy and logical way to use their new bunk bed, and help prevent any future injuries.

Another crucial aspect of bunk bed safety is making sure that your child is not allowed to play or jump on the top bunk. This is because jumping onto a bed can cause serious injuries including head injuries.

In addition, never allow your children to hang their personal items on the rails or posts of their bunk bed for example, jewelry, belts, skipping ropes or anything that could result in strangulation if they are caught in it. Instead, keep them stored in a closet, or other safe area.

It's also recommended to make sure the ceiling of your bunk bed isn't lower than the top of the mattress. This will ensure that your child is able to sit comfortably and not land their head against the ceiling if they fall out of their bed.

The bunk bed should ideally be set in the corner of the room, so that the walls meet two sides. It's important to position it so that it is at least just a few feet from lighting fixtures, ceiling fans or any other thing that could be a danger to your child.

You can also install guardrails on the top bunk, which must be at least five inches above the mattress. The opening shouldn't be larger than 15 inches wide and the distance between guardrails shouldn't exceed 3 inches.

It is also crucial to keep in mind the weight limit for the bunk bed. Only one person can sleep on the top bunk. If you have more than one person on the top bunk, the bed is more likely to collapse. This can be dangerous for your children.
